Description

Discover the most brilliant skills animals have ever evolved in a stylish and fascinating picture book.

Body armour, seeing with sound, gliding without wings – wherever you look in the animal kingdom, you can find amazing super skills to deal with nature’s trickiest challenges. In fact, these skills are so amazing that they have evolved again and again in totally unrelated animals! From tiny insects to ginormous giraffes, meet the creatures that have the same ingenious ways of surviving and thriving on planet Earth. Discover the wonders of evolution in this vibrant picture book packed with incredible facts from zoologist Dr Nick Crumpton, and illustrated by award-winning new talent Viola Wang.
